ConnectivityService is going to become a mainline module which
can not access the hidden APIs. The int descriptor of a
FileDescriptor is hidden for internal use only. The Network and
NetworkUtls will be parts of CS module. The corresponding usage
should be removed. There is no way in a module to access the
descriptor, so update the jni to set a FileDescriptor to native
to get the int descriptor inside the platform.
Also, update the other references in android_net_NetUtils for
getting fd to use the NDK functions in the libnativehelper.

Using FileDescriptor in the aidl will refer to
Parcel.readRawFileDescriptor() and Parcel.writeRawFileDescriptor()
whilie trying to do parcel operations. Those two APIs are hidden
and not accessible for the incoming ConnectivityService mainline
module. For such use cases in a module, it should be replaced by
using ParcelFileDescriptor that is designed for such usages.

If IOException happens while trying to start keepalives sockets,
an invalid fd will be constructed. It will fail with
ERROR_INVALID_SOCKET if the user later calls start(). Current
design to construct the invalid fd use the hidden
ParcelFileDescriptor constructor which will not work for the
incoming ConnectivityService mainline. Thus, replace it with
the other formal API.
